Researching Costs

When researching costs for a handyman job, it is important to consider the type of services being requested. Some tasks will require more time and effort than others, so it is worth asking the handyman how long they expect the job to take before agreeing on a price. It is also recommended to ask what materials are required and find out if there are any additional costs that may be incurred. Prices can vary greatly depending on experience and location; some professionals may even offer discounts or packages depending on the size of the project.

Generally, most handymen charge between $50-$100 per hour for their services, although this could be higher or lower depending on factors such as complexity and travel time. Before hiring a professional, make sure you get all relevant information in writing – including estimated cost and timeline – so that both parties know exactly what to expect from each other.

Average Hourly Rates

The average hourly rate for a handyman depends on the type of work and the geographical area. A basic handyman who works with general repairs such as plumbing, electrical, carpentry and painting may charge around $20-30/hour. For more specialized tasks such as a renovation or major repairs, rates may range from $40-60/hour.

Handymen in larger cities or metro areas have higher rates because they face greater competition and higher overhead costs. Homeowners should also factor in any additional charges that may be associated with their projects such as supplies and materials, which can add up quickly. When hiring a handyman, it’s important to ask for an estimate before agreeing to the job so you know exactly what you are paying for upfront.

Factors Influencing Price

Supply and demand are a major factors influencing the pricing of any service, including handyman services. If Handyman services are in high demand in an area, then the cost per hour for those services will be higher than if there were fewer people looking for them. The number of skilled professionals available to do the work is also important; if there are only a few Handymen in the area who can do certain jobs, then they may charge more than someone who has more competition from other workers.

Additionally, the costs of materials needed for repairs or installations should be taken into consideration as well. The cost of labor to purchase and transport these materials can affect how much Handyman charges per hour. Finally, experience and reputation can influence the price; experienced professionals with good reputations may charge more than inexperienced ones with poor reputations since they have a greater chance of delivering superior results that customers value more highly.

Local Variation

Local variation in handyman prices can be significant. The cost of hiring a handyman typically varies depending on the region or geographic location. For instance, in the United States, major cities such as New York and Los Angeles tend to have higher rates due to increased demand and competition among local businesses. In contrast, smaller towns and rural areas may have more affordable rates for their services.

Additionally, due to the nature of the work itself — repairs may require specialized skills or tools that might not be available in certain locations — some areas may have limited availability of experienced handymen who are able to meet customer requirements at a reasonable hourly rate. Therefore it is important for customers to research both local and regional variations when looking for a qualified contractor who can provide quality workmanship at an appropriate cost.
